There's not a lot of Jeph Loeb comics I really like, but I really like Superman: For All Seasons. So, you know, kicking off your new series with a reference to what is probably the best moment from that comic, wrapped up in references to the Fleischer cartoons and an Action Comics #1 homage is a pretty sure-fire way to get me on-board. 
Tumblr media
That the next bit is an extended reference to the best Superman movie, Superman III, really kind of seals the deal. It's a fitting reference, since both this and that movie are about Clark returning to Smallville as an adult and reconnecting with Lana Lang. 
It's refreshing, after so many years of gruff General Sam Lane growing increasingly hateful and distrustful toward Superman, to have a version of that character who accepts all the facets of his son-in-law. We see later on that the friction in the relationship has shifted to Lois, which is another interesting dynamic.
The casting of Emmanuelle Chriqui as Lana, eschewing the characters usual ginger look, feels like an intentional attempt to echo the Kristen Kreuk version of the character. I wonder how long it'll be before we have some Smallville guest stars. I can imagine at least one of the principal cast who won't show up.
Lana's husband, Erik Valdez's Kyle Cushing, similarly evokes Smallville's Whitney Fordman and Superman III's Brad. Lana Lang has been a lot of different things in her 71 years of existence, but one constant seems to be her terrible luck in romance. 
Speaking of Smallville, it sure is nice to see teenagers played by actual teenagers.
I dig the super-vision effect, like Superman is sweeping through the spectrum. I hope they kind of stick with that instead of going to a more classic x-ray image. 
The Kryptonian ship design feels a lot more Snyderverse than Arrowverse. The color scheme evokes the monochromatic Smallville ship (though looking at pictures, I guess Kara's pod wasn't exactly colorful), and has the weird nanotech vibe that the tech in Man of Steel had.
The ominous bass note when Clark takes his glasses off is good, but it's better that the kids clearly aren't buying it until he does a Superman thing. It would be nice to see Hoechlin make Superman and Clark more distinct, but he also hasn't had a lot of chance to do so yet. 
The speed-slow effect of Superman flying through the wall toward the villain seems calculated—along with the muted color palette of the Superman scenes, seems designed to appeal to fans of the DCEU. I wonder how well that worked.
I like that the heat vision is red in this. Like, I thought it was really neat that they did the blue effect for Supergirl, but I always hoped when they brought Superman into the show, they'd make his heat vision red to make the two more distinct. It would also subtly indicate that Supergirl's heat vision is hotter. 
The Morgan Edge plot is a good hook to keep Lois in the forefront, and to explore some political issues the way Supergirl does, but obviously the politics of rural America are a little different from the politics in National City. 
The bit about Ma Kent being the Superwoman of Smallville is nice. If we're to buy Superman as an inspirational character, it helps to have people inspired by him in the story. 
I hope the inclusion of an alternate-universe Luthor doesn't mean we've seen the last of Jon Cryer's version of the character. I get the impression that Superman & Lois is going for a Black Lightning/Batwoman vibe, spending the first season more or less on its own to find its footing before it builds ties back to the larger Arrowverse. At least, I hope that's the case; it would be a shame for this series to reach its finale without ever bringing Melissa Benoist in for a guest spot. 
The kids won me over by the end, though I hope there ends up being more to the premise than "one has powers, the other doesn't." Although that is a helluva Silver Age Imaginary Story plot to build a modern series on. The only way this could be more Silver Age is if it were Superman & ???? and Bitsie Tulloch was just constantly in silhouette. 
Overall, I'm optimistic. The featurette that followed the pilot (which featured some people who...maybe weren't the best idea to put in promo materials right now) mentioned Smallville shortly before calling this a show about Superman when he grows up, and I think that's really the appeal. We've had a show about Superman in his prime, we've had a show about Superman starting out in life, and we've had two shows about Superman before he was Superman, but we've never seen something like this in an adaptation before (though I suppose Superman Returns came close). I can imagine some ways that this could break very badly—a Brightburn-style plot with Jordan, romantic tension between Clark and Lana, sidelining Lois, and of course all the behind-the-scenes issues I mentioned last time—but I think the building blocks are here for a really interesting series that does a good job exploring the Superman mythos in a way we haven't seen before. And I think, like pretty much all the CW shows, it's got the cast to pull it off. I'm very excited to see where this goes from here.

There’s more to these shows than romance.
I can’t imagine how bad it must feel for actors of popular shows to go through the trouble of going to conventions and be active on social media, just to be constantly harassed by questions regarding ships. Their character went through some huge, life-altering realizations? Doesn’t matter, the main pair got it on in the same episode, so that’s all that anyone noticed. Their character died, and came back from the dead later that season? That’s cool and all, but did you see how the main pair broke up and got back together? Sus AF. The world is ending? That’s awesome, but what about mah ships?
I’m not dissing ships. If you know anything about me, I’m a huge shipper.
But, particularly within my fandoms (Arrowverse and the Magicians), the fans tend to latch onto romantic interaction at the cost of noticing the things that matter. There’s an argument that the romances do matter (Queliot’s queerbaiting, Avalance’s representation, etc) and that’s not what I’m talking about.
No spoilers, but Arrow S8 will not feature Felicity as a character, probably at all. EBR has left the cast. Yet the bombardment of questions regarding her return, how Oliver will react to not having her around, and other Felicity-related subjects completely drown out any interesting things the fans could be talking about.
Oliver is going to be traveling the multiverse this season. He’s going to experience things we never thought Arrow would be willing to do, but all we can seem to focus on is the fact that Felicity won’t be with him anymore. “How will Oliver feel about being separated from his family” seems to be a common question being tossed around for SDCC.
I can answer that one for you: He fucking hates it, Karen.
Another one is “Can we hope for Emily to return for the finale?”
I can answer that one, too: You can always hope!
These people are so obsessed with Felicity and Olicity that they’re blatantly ignoring the opportunity to learn about the worlds Oliver will visit, what kind of returns we’ll be seeing from long-dead character (FYI, Tommy and Malcolm are confirmed to be returning. How is no one talking about that), possible new superhero cameos and teases, flash forward information that involves William, Zoe, Connor, or even future!Diggle, or even how Oliver might be capable of showing up on other shows before the crossover.
You know...interesting things.
I’m going to miss Emily on the cast. I’m going to miss Felicity. But let her go. If she comes back, be pleasantly surprised with the rest of us.
And this kind of bullshit isn’t restricted to Arrow.
Recently, Grant Gustin used his platform on Instagram to denounce the hate against Iris and her actress. It would appear that the anti-Westallen group and the subtextually racist anti-Iris group have gotten so bad that other actors are stepping up to defend Candice and her role as Iris.
We could be learning about how they’re planning on using Godspeed in season 6. We could be asking the heavy questions about Cisco’s future on the team or how many more iterations of Wells we can get before it gets too repetitive. We could ask about the Dibny romance coming up. Setting up for the crossover. Expectations or desires post-crossover. Anything.
But we’re just going to get comments and questions about Iris, a staple member of the show that doesn’t have to answer to anyone for any reason other than “when did she learn how to use a rifle that well.” 
I rambled a little but the original point of my post was: I wonder how the actors feel when they put so much time and effort into the work they do, only for the fans to generally ignore those efforts for the shoved in your face romance or the drama surrounding it. I’m sure it can’t feel good. I’m ashamed to share the fandom with people who latch onto one aspect of a show and rave about it endlessly, when there are so many other good things to look at or be excited about.
